NATO'S UNITY RESTS ON ART OF APPEASING TRUMP

At The Hague, leaders walk a tightrope as US President's transactional diplomacy collides with alliance's strategic future

This year's Nato Summit in The Hague, held from June 24 and 25, was anything but routine. While the ongoing war in Ukraine remains the focus of Nato's agenda, the atmosphere was markedly different from previous gatherings. For the first time since returning to office, US President Donald Trump attended the summit under his second administration.
Ahead of his arrival in the Netherlands, Trump spoke with reporters on the White House lawn in what should have been a moment of triumph, an opportunity to tout his recently brokered ceasefire between Iran and Israel. But the moment quickly soured. Pressed by journalists, a visibly frustrated Trump confirmed that the ceasefire had already collapsed. Using unusually explicit language on camera, he vented his anger at both sides for breaking the deal. His deflated posture was unmistakable, the posture of a president who, even before boarding Air Force One, was already stripped of the diplomatic victory he had planned to brandish in The Hague as evidence that he alone could untangle both the Middle East and Ukraine.
